Fees

The most pivotal information for any cardholder is the money they must pay back. This Synchrony bank product allows you to pay online and offline. There is no annual fee charged. However, be ready to pay 3% of the total amount for foreign transactions. Among other things, you will have to pay from your bank account $5 or 5% of the amount for balance transfers.

Don’t forget to check your credit card balance regularly so as not to cross the credit limit accidentally. Otherwise, you must pay $10 or 5% of each cash advance.

APRs

The following essential aspect for you to consider is the annual percentage rate. This term defines the additional amount you need to pay per year for borrowing a particular sum of money.

Navy credit card payment in terms of APR is

  • For purchases – 28.24%;
  • For balance transfers – 28.24% (if you use the world elite Mastercard system);
  • For cash advances – 29.24% (with Mastercard).

These figures may vary due to the Prime Rate. That is why you should check the loan conditions before borrowing money.

Rewards

Eligible program members earn points and bonuses for using this card. These rewards are available and earned only across co-branded merchandise like Banana Republic.

  1. Earn rewards: you can receive 5 points for each dollar spent (in a shop or via online payment). After earning 5,000 bonuses from previous purchases, you may qualify for a Navyist Rewards Credit Card and use a 20% reward for one quarterly bonus. Visa card also allows one point for purchases at other merchants. Brand discounts can help you save money.
  2. Redeeming points: a cardholder can redeem rewards automatically after accumulating more than 500 points. The reward certificate value ranges from $5 to $50. For 7,000 points, you will get one $50 and one $20 certificate. Qualifying purchase up to 3 rewarding certificates in-store and up to 5 for online sole payment type. You can get no more than $250 in rewards per billing cycle. Other points will be calculated within the next billing cycle.
  3. Rewards potential: the following bonus points can be used for buying gap factory goods. With this card, you can get a $50 discount on a $250 bill. Don’t forget about a new account discount which is 30%.

How to Apply For an Old Navy Credit Card?

As we have mentioned, there are two types of Navy cards. Issued by Visa and stores. To qualify for both of them, you must be:

  • older than 18 years old;
  • have an identification number;
  • meet minimum income and credit score requirements.

Account opening is possible online (via creating an online account) or by visiting a physical store location. If you opt for the second option, you have to go to the checkout register or customer service desk to fill in the application. If you have no eligibility restrictions, you can receive a card and make offline or online purchases.

Pros and Cons of Old Navy Credit Card

Active Navy shoppers can gain significant benefits from making Banana Republic purchases. The advantages and disadvantages of this card depend on you. If you earn 5,000 points per calendar year, you will get free shipping and a toll-free line when calling for customer support. Moreover, if you have high status and join Icon members, you will get early access to the best offers and sales.

However, you won’t benefit from this card if you are not a big fan of shopping. The APR is relatively high, with 27.49% as an average percentage. Even though there is no annual fee, new clients cannot enjoy an introductory interest-free period. You risk getting trapped into harsh charges if you miss a minimum payment.
